A dynamic economic region stretching from the busy Berlin environs to the south of the city and right up to the municipalities around Berlin Brandenburg Airport (BER) – this is the Airport Region Berlin Brandenburg. Its excellent infrastructure, first-class business locations, innovative technology centers and motivated skilled workforce make it an ideal company location. Be it global corporations, medium-sized companies or startups – the company landscape of the Airport Region Berlin Brandenburg is just as diverse as the industries represented here.

Berlin Brandenburg Airport (BER) is the heart of the Airport Region Berlin Brandenburg and its gateway to the world. Many companies consider the direct connections between economic markets and growth industries as significant success factors and location assets. With flights to over 150 destinations the international BER airport connects the capital region with cities in Europe, Asia, and North America. Not least it offers shorter flight times to Asian destinations compared to e.g. Paris and London.

BSR presents the results of the planning competition for their Südkreuz location

Berliner Stadtreinigung (BSR) has been presenting the results of its planning competition for the BSR site in Südkreuz to the public since May 5th. After three designs had already been selected for further development in a revision phase in December 2021, the jury determined in March 2022 that the winning design is the one by the architects Franz und Sue ZT GmbH with Schenker Salvi Weber ZT GmbH (Vienna). The results were first presented to the BSR Supervisory Board and will now be shown in an exhibition on the company premises in Berlin-Tempelhof until May 20th. There is also an online exhibition on a website of the BSR Südkreuz development company and the competition manager [phase eins]. The BSR Supervisory Board has not yet made a final decision on the implementation of the construction project.

BSR is planning a new building on its premises on the corner of Wilhelm-Kabus-Strasse and Ella-Barowsky-Strasse near the Südkreuz train station in Berlin-Schoeneberg. On the approximately 12,000 square meter property, a building ensemble with a total of approximately 50,000 square meters of gross floor area above ground is to be built in two sub-sections A and B. Section A (approx. 20,000 square meters of gross floor space) will house a new BSR headquarters with around 680 jobs. However, this sub-section would not only serve the BSR as an office building, but would also allow visitors to experience the circular economy and sustainability. Another office building with conference areas and retail shops for other users is planned for Section B (approx. 30,000 square meters of gross floor space). Sustainable building should play a central role in the overall project.

The chairman of the jury, Professor Zvonko Turkali, praised the high quality of the work submitted. He justifies the decision of the evaluation committee for the selection of the winning design as follows: “The independent urban figure will bring the development opposite the Südkreuz train station to a concise conclusion and at the same time make the role of BSR visible as a guarantor of quality of life in Berlin.” Werner Kehren, BSR CFO and also a member of the jury, says: “The design implements the high economic, ecological and social standards of our company in an excellent way. It presents BSR as an active designer of a sustainable present and future.”

A total of 71 architectural offices or applicant communities took part in the preliminary competition. 20 offices were then selected to take part in the planning competition. On December 10, 2021, the jury awarded the designs of the offices Burckhardt+Partner Generalplaner GmbH (Berlin), ZRS Architekten GvA mbH (Berlin) and Franz und Sue ZT GmbH with Schenker Salvi Weber ZT GmbH (Vienna) at the end of the planning competition the prize for 2nd place. The three offices were also asked to develop their designs further in a revision phase. The revision phase was concluded on March 18, 2022 with a jury meeting chaired by architect Professor Zvonko Turkali (Frankfurt am Main).
